The Botanical and Nutritional Foundation of the Dish
The efficacy of Potato Leek Soup relies heavily on the synergistic relationship between its two primary components. Leeks, members of the onion family, provide a nuanced, sweet aromatic base that is less pungent than the common yellow onion. Botanically, leeks are prized for their white and light green stalks, which contain significant concentrations of kaempferol, a polyphenol that has been linked to cardiovascular health in numerous clinical studies.

The selection of Yukon Gold potatoes (Solanum tuberosum) serves a dual purpose: texture and flavor. Unlike starchy Russet potatoes, which tend to disintegrate into a grainy meal, or waxy Red Bliss potatoes, which remain firm, Yukon Golds occupy a middle ground. Their medium-starch content provides a naturally buttery flavor and a creamy consistency when mashed or pureed. Nutritional data provided by the Nashville Test Kitchen indicates that a single serving of this soup contains approximately 289 calories, 32 grams of carbohydrates, and 4 grams of fiber, making it a satiating option for consumers seeking complex carbohydrate intake during colder seasonal cycles.

Chronology of the Culinary Process: A Technical Breakdown
The development of the current Potato Leek Soup recipe follows a rigorous testing timeline designed to optimize texture and prevent common culinary failures, such as "gummy" starch or "split" dairy. The following chronology details the standardized preparation sequence:

Initial Preparation and Thermal Processing
The process begins with the boiling of 2.5 pounds of whole Yukon Gold potatoes. Culinary experts at the Nashville Test Kitchen recommend boiling the tubers with the skin intact. This method serves as a protective barrier, preventing the potatoes from absorbing excess water, which can dilute the final flavor profile and lead to a glue-like texture caused by over-hydrated starch cells. The boiling phase typically spans 15 to 20 minutes until the potatoes reach "fork-tender" status.

Aromatic Development
Simultaneously, the cleaning and preparation of 1.5 pounds of leeks occur. This stage is critical due to the propensity of leeks to trap soil within their layered leaves. The technical instruction involves trimming the dark green, fibrous tops—which are often reserved for separate vegetable stock production to minimize waste—and finely mincing the tender white and light green sections. These are then sautéed in a combination of salted butter and olive oil for approximately eight minutes. This "sweating" process allows the leeks to soften and release their sugars without undergoing the Maillard reaction (browning), which would otherwise alter the soup’s delicate color.

Base Assembly and Texture Management
Once the potatoes are drained, a portion (roughly two cups) is diced and set aside to provide a structural "bite" in the final product. The remaining whole potatoes are returned to the pot and combined with six cups of vegetable broth, a sprig of fresh thyme, a bay leaf, and a small quantity of apple cider vinegar. The inclusion of vinegar serves as a chemical brightener, providing an acidic counterpoint to the heavy starches and fats.

The soup is then subjected to a dual-texture treatment. Half of the mixture is processed in a high-speed blender to create a silky, emulsified liquid, while the other half remains in the pot to be manually mashed. This hybrid approach ensures a sophisticated "mouthfeel" that balances liquid smoothness with solid vegetable chunks.

Dairy Emulsification and Final Seasoning
The final stage involves the introduction of one cup of heavy cream. To prevent the cream from curdling or "splitting" upon contact with the hot soup, a technique known as tempering is employed. A small amount of hot broth is gradually whisked into the room-temperature cream before the entire mixture is integrated into the pot. The soup is then held at a gentle simmer (below boiling point) for five to eight minutes to achieve final homogenization.

Economic Analysis and Market Context
The Potato Leek Soup recipe reflects a broader shift in consumer behavior toward "value-based cooking." According to the Nashville Test Kitchen’s cost-analysis report, the total expenditure for an eight-serving batch is $8.46. When compared to the average price of a similar soup in a casual dining environment—which typically ranges from $6.00 to $9.00 per bowl—the homemade version represents a savings of nearly 85% per serving.

This cost-efficiency is achieved through several strategic purchasing decisions:

- Bulk Staple Utilization: Potatoes and leeks remain relatively stable in price compared to animal proteins.
- Waste Mitigation: The recommendation to freeze leek trimmings for future stocks encourages a "zero-waste" kitchen philosophy.
- Concentrated Flavor Bases: The use of bouillon concentrates, such as Better Than Bouillon, reduces the cost of liquid aromatics while providing a deeper flavor profile than standard canned stocks.

Storage, Reheating, and Safety Protocols
From a food safety and preservation perspective, the Nashville Test Kitchen provides specific guidelines for the soup’s lifecycle. Due to the high dairy and starch content, the soup is not recommended for freezing. The freezing process can cause the cell walls of the potatoes to collapse and the cream to separate, resulting in a grainy, unappealing texture upon thawing.

However, the soup maintains its integrity in refrigerated storage (at or below 40°F) for three to four days. Reheating should be conducted over low heat on a stovetop to maintain the emulsion. If the soup thickens excessively during refrigeration—a common occurrence as starches continue to hydrate—the addition of a small amount of broth or water is recommended to restore the desired viscosity.
